Marketing Strategy and Influencer Roles

Promotional Tactics

Andy King and other influencers were enlisted to showcase an aspirational festival experience across Instagram, Twitter, and YouTube. Posts highlighted luxurious accommodations, curated lineups, and exclusive access, framing early ticket purchases as essential for participation.

Compensation and Disclosure

Many creators received discounted or free tickets, complimentary upgrades, and cash payments, with varying clarity around disclosures. This arrangement amplified reach but later fueled criticism regarding transparency and the true cost of collaboration.

Operational Failures and On-Site Reality

Logistics Breakdown

Planned infrastructure, including stages, catering, and transport, failed to materialize. Vendors went unpaid, supplies ran low, and communication collapsed, leaving influencers and attendees navigating chaos.

Influencer Responsiveness

Some creators documented issues in real time, while others struggled to address guest concerns. Andy King’s on-site visibility and his attempts to manage perceptions became focal points in post-event analyses.

Billy McFarland pleaded guilty to fraud, resulting in a prison sentence and restitution obligations. Civil suits followed, examining how promoters, vendors, and endorsers shared responsibility.

Reputational Fallout

High-profile attendees and influencers faced backlash for perceived complicity. Brand partnerships shifted, disclosure practices tightened, and audience trust in festival-style promotions eroded.
